{"id":113589,"date":"2023-10-24T16:19:17","date_gmt":"2023-10-24T16:19:17","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/chinadialogue.net\/?p=113589"},"modified":"2023-10-30T07:44:04","modified_gmt":"2023-10-30T07:44:04","slug":"our-take-on-the-third-belt-and-road-forum","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/en\/business\/our-take-on-the-third-belt-and-road-forum\/","title":{"rendered":"Our take on the Third Belt and Road Forum"},"content":{"rendered":"\n<p class=\"has-drop-cap\">After a pandemic-induced hiatus, the Third Belt and Road Forum took place on 17-18 October in Beijing.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It provided rare insight into China and member countries\u2019 aspirations for the Belt and Road Initiative (BRI) as it enters its second decade. The BRI is evolving, with new announcements made particularly in the fields of \u201cgreen\u201d and \u201cblue\u201d (ocean) cooperation. There were hints of a more cautious approach from China. Yet, while promoting \u201csmall yet smart\u201d infrastructure projects, it did not back away from delivering large-scale finance via its development banks.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>How exactly the new loans will land, as countries lobby for more investments while facing rising debt burdens, will become apparent in the coming weeks.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>So, what announcements were made? And what are the signals for the future direction of the BRI?<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-still-big-still-greening\">Still big, still greening<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Tom Baxter, Global China editor<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In a closing <a href=\"https:\/\/english.news.cn\/20231018\/7bfc16ac51d443c6a7a00ce25c972104\/c.html\">speech<\/a>, Xi Jinping gave an overview of the forum\u2019s outcomes and his vision of the BRI\u2019s future. It contained a blizzard of announcements, ranging from opening up greater market access to China, to a new global initiative on governing AI. Perhaps most notably, Xi indicated a doubling down on the BRI as a promoter of large-scale, debt-financed infrastructure. The two Chinese development banks most engaged with BRI lending would each be given a \u201cfinancing window\u201d worth 350 billion yuan (US$47.8 billion). The pledges were similar in scale to those announced at the First Belt and Road Forum in 2017.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>An additional 80 billion yuan ($11 billion) from the Silk Road Fund was also announced.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Xi stated that together this finance would contribute to promoting both large-scale \u201csignature\u201d and \u201csmall but beautiful\u201d infrastructure projects. The latter term (now translated in the official English transcript as \u201csmall yet smart\u201d) means more modest, less risky constructions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The announcement of more finance for infrastructure comes as something of a surprise. Loans to partner countries signed up to the BRI have declined over the last couple of years. Many countries find themselves in a difficult economic situation as interest rate rises accentuate debt burdens. Data from the Boston University Center for Global Development Policy shows that total loans from China\u2019s two main development banks have consistently declined since 2016. In 2021, just <a href=\"https:\/\/www.bu.edu\/gdp\/chinas-overseas-development-finance\/\">US$3.7 billion<\/a> worth of loans were disbursed to Belt and Road partners. Xi also indicated, however, that the new finance pledges would \u201csupport BRI projects on the basis of market and business operation\u201d \u2013 perhaps a sign of a more cautious approach to overseas financing.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>There was an emphasis on green development at the forum, including a high-level dialogue on greening the BRI. An <a href=\"http:\/\/www.beltandroadforum.org\/english\/n101\/2023\/1020\/c127-1272.html\">outcome document<\/a> on Belt and Road Green Development encouraged partners to \u201cstrengthen cooperation on green energy, support other developing countries in green and low-carbon energy development, [and] encourage countries to set targets for renewable energy deployment based on nationally determined contributions.\u201d In Xi\u2019s closing speech, \u201cgreen development\u201d formed the fourth of a list of eight cooperation areas.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As seen over the last few years, some of these green goals may be <a href=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/en\/energy\/the-belt-and-road-ahead-bri-energy-projects-for-the-next-decade\/\">easier said than done<\/a>. One new scheme worth watching is the Green Investment and Finance Partnership. Could it help address the financing gap for green projects in developing countries? A pledge to train 10,000 students in green technologies by 2030, an echo of previous commitments to global south countries, may also help address capacity gaps.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Adding to the big numbers, Xi said that US$97 billion worth of deals were signed at the forum. Details of these projects will begin to emerge in the coming weeks.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-african-leaders-look-for-infrastructure-and-finance\">African leaders look for infrastructure and finance<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Justus Wanzala, Africa editor<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>While the forum this year saw fewer national leaders attend (23, compared to 37 at the last forum in 2019), a number of important partners were in Beijing last week.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>From the African continent, Kenya\u2019s President William Ruto, Republic of Congo President Denis Sassou Nguesso and Ethiopian Prime Minister Abiy Ahmed all attended. Africa\u2019s largest economy, Nigeria, sent Vice President Kashim Shettima. The leaders used their speeches to invite further lending for desperately needed infrastructure, and support for industrialisation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Ruto <a href=\"https:\/\/www.president.go.ke\/wp-content\/uploads\/DURING-THE-HIGH-LEVEL-3RD-BELT-AND-ROAD-FORUM-FOR-COOPERATION.pdf\">called for<\/a> greater investment in energy, transport and industrial infrastructure: \u201cAfrica can become the world\u2019s clean, green, cheap global manufacturing hub if the right volume of investment is directed to our continent.\u201d He also used the forum to <a href=\"https:\/\/apnews.com\/article\/kenya-china-loans-economy-belt-road-debt-97e352532bf5db3bc40a7370116f4410\">lobby<\/a> for a further $1 billion in loans, despite Kenya\u2019s coming crunch year for debt repayments in 2024. Nigeria, meanwhile, <a href=\"https:\/\/stateseeks\/\">sought<\/a> funding for new projects. Deals were signed for $2 billion worth in the country, with \u201cletters of intent\u201d signed for an extra $4 billion, according to <a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/world\/chinas-xi-jinping-commits-more-investments-nigeria-2023-10-19\/\">Reuters<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>While no doubt discussed on the side lines and at bilateral meetings, debt distress was notably missing from official communications between African leaders and China. A total of eight African countries are currently debt distressed, according to the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.imf.org\/external\/pubs\/ft\/dsa\/dsalist.pdf\">IMF<\/a>, with Chinese banks among the major bilateral lenders to a number of them. Nonetheless, African leaders\u2019 mission in Beijing last week appeared to be about securing even more financing in the push to expand and restructure their economies.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-low-turnout-low-concern-in-the-americas\">Low turnout, low concern in the Americas<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Patrick Moore, Latin America editor<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>While 22 Latin American and Caribbean nations have signed up to the BRI, only the leaders of Chile and Argentina arrived in Beijing for last week\u2019s forum \u2013 a meagre turnout, but true to <a href=\"https:\/\/thediplomat.com\/2023\/10\/which-world-leaders-came-to-chinas-3rd-belt-and-road-forum\/\">previous form<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>In a first China visit for Chile\u2019s young president, Gabriel Boric, meetings with Xi Jinping and Premier Li saw <a href=\"http:\/\/www.beltandroadforum.org\/n101\/2023\/1017\/c134-1131.html\">calls<\/a> for Chinese firms to invest in Chile\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/en\/climate-energy\/361364-chile-green-hydrogen-market-obstacles\/\">green hydrogen ambitions<\/a>, 5G networks, and lithium industry; a US$233 million lithium plant deal with Tsingshan was <a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/article\/chile-mining\/chinas-tsingshan-plans-233-million-lithium-related-investment-in-chile-chiles-president-idUSKBN31G0ZH\">announced<\/a> during his visit.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Xi was keen to <a href=\"http:\/\/www.beltandroadforum.org\/english\/n101\/2023\/1017\/c130-1123.html\">note<\/a> that Chile was the first South American country to establish diplomatic relations with China (in 1970), and is still seen as a key partner in the region. Boric <a href=\"https:\/\/www.jornada.com.mx\/noticia\/2023\/10\/18\/mundo\/chile-busca-ser-puerta-de-entrada-de-china-en-al-dice-boric-3841\">expressed<\/a> support for China\u2019s efforts to join the Trans-Pacific trade partnership, and invited Xi for a state visit in 2024 \u2013 including a stop in <a href=\"https:\/\/www.eldesconcierto.cl\/nacional\/2023\/10\/18\/boric-en-china-invita-a-xi-jinping-a-antartica-y-valora-la-cooperacion-internacional.html\">Antarctica<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>As for Argentina, the forum was a last dance for outgoing president Alberto Fern\u00e1ndez, whose visit came as campaigns wrapped up ahead of the country\u2019s fiercely contested 22 October elections. His government has sought close ties with China since 2019. During his term, Argentina <a href=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/en\/trade-investment\/50966-argentina-joins-china-belt-and-road-initiative\/\">formally joined<\/a> the BRI and recently received an invitation to join the BRICS bloc. While in China, Fern\u00e1ndez began the country\u2019s entry process into the <a href=\"https:\/\/twitter.com\/alferdez\/status\/1714265822259224864\">New Development Bank<\/a>, the so-called \u201cBRICS bank\u201d.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-cd-article-image aligncenter block--article-image block--article-image--article\" itemscope itemtype=\"http:\/\/schema.org\/ImageObject\"><div class=\"block--article-image__column\"><div class=\"hide-expand block--article-image__image\"><img class=\"lazy\" data-src=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/Participants-of-the-Belt-and-Road-Forum_Alamy_2T25YD4-scaled.jpg\" data-srcset=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/Participants-of-the-Belt-and-Road-Forum_Alamy_2T25YD4-768x486.jpg 768w, https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/Participants-of-the-Belt-and-Road-Forum_Alamy_2T25YD4-1024x648.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/Participants-of-the-Belt-and-Road-Forum_Alamy_2T25YD4-scaled.jpg 2560w\" data-sizes=\"(max-width: 600px) 768px, (max-width: 1024px) 1024px, 2560px\" alt=\"group of people in business wear lined up on red carpeted floor before staircase\"\/><\/div><div class=\"block--article-image__content\"><div itemprop=\"caption\" class=\"block--article-image__caption\">Participants of the Third Belt and Road Forum on 17 October (Image: Alamy)<\/div><\/div><\/div><meta itemprop=\"contentUrl\" content=\"https:\/\/dialogue.earth\/content\/uploads\/2023\/10\/Participants-of-the-Belt-and-Road-Forum_Alamy_2T25YD4-scaled.jpg\"\/><meta itemprop=\"contentSize\" content=\"510 KB\"\/><meta itemprop=\"height\" content=\"1621\"\/><meta itemprop=\"width\" content=\"2560\"\/><meta itemprop=\"author\"\/><meta itemprop=\"representativeOfPage\" content=\"true\"\/><\/div>\n\n\n\n<p>At the forum, there were BRI project <a href=\"https:\/\/www.casarosada.gob.ar\/slider-principal\/50230-alberto-fernandez-anuncio-la-ampliacion-del-swap-con-china-por-6-500-millones-de-dolares\">progress assessments<\/a> between the two countries, but no infrastructure deals of note. The top-line announcement was the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.reuters.com\/markets\/currencies\/china-clears-65-bln-part-argentina-swap-line-deal-2023-10-18\/\">upping<\/a> of Argentina\u2019s currency swap line with Beijing from $5 billion to $6.5 billion.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For Fern\u00e1ndez, the visit seemed mainly focused on offering reassurances on the two countries\u2019 relations ahead of a potentially radical shift in the coming months, should far-right libertarian Javier Milei \u2013 who has labelled China an \u201cassassin\u201d and threatened to cut ties \u2013 emerge victorious in the second round of presidential elections on 19 November.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>That so many leaders did not appear in Beijing may come down to priorities. Pressing domestic crises likely trumped the grand statements and mood-setting of the forum. Meanwhile, with South America seeing some of the <a href=\"https:\/\/greenfdc.org\/china-belt-and-road-initiative-bri-investment-report-2023-h1\/\">highest BRI investment in years<\/a> so far in 2023, leaders may feel confident about the region\u2019s position within the initiative.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-blue-cooperation\">\u2018Blue cooperation\u2019<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Regina Lam, Special projects assistant editor<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>From green BRI to blue BRI, the Third Belt and Road Forum for the first time included a <a href=\"https:\/\/mp.weixin.qq.com\/s\/CLY39Md8raSlRH3E_FGgeQ\">special thematic forum<\/a> on ocean cooperation. It concluded with the unveiling of a new \u201cBlue Cooperation Initiative\u201d that laid down principles on how China could cooperate on ocean-related projects with BRI nations.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The special forum\u2019s <a href=\"https:\/\/www.fmprc.gov.cn\/mfa_eng\/zxxx_662805\/202310\/P020231020384764771189.pdf\">outcome document<\/a> speaks of the ocean as a source of development, post-pandemic economic recovery, and sustainable growth. It pledges to establish financial institutions for blue investments, support global aquaculture technologies, and build marine scientific research partnerships.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>According to multiple Chinese <a href=\"https:\/\/www.mnr.gov.cn\/dt\/mtsy\/201903\/t20190319_2402084.html\">policy papers,<\/a> the blue economy vision is built on synergies between economic development and ecological protection. It aims to boost fisheries and marine aquaculture, shipping, offshore renewable energy, polar research, and even medical discoveries. It also covers restoring and protecting coastal ecosystems, which hold high blue carbon values and are instrumental to climate adaptation.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Before and during the forum, China also signed national and ministerial agreements on ocean and Antarctic cooperation with Indonesia, Vietnam, Argentina, Chile and other countries. Representatives from small island developing states, including the Solomon Islands, Seychelles, Maldives, also attended the session, which involved discussing cooperation on coastal adaptation.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The event saw a 780 billion yuan (US$106 billion) financing pledge, as debt-distressed nations pushed for further loans<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":3907,"featured_media":113604,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"open","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"_acf_changed":false,"footnotes":""},"categories":[758],"tags":[510,20000237],"hashtags":[],"country":[20000110],"class_list":["post-113589","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-business","tag-china-in-the-world","tag-sustainable-development","country-china"],"acf":[],"yoast_head":"<!-- This site is optimized with the Yoast SEO Premium plugin v26.0 (Yoast SEO v26.0) -
